The process of photosynthesis involves three crucial ingredients: water, light, and carbon dioxide. These … WebPhotosynthesis depends on the availability of light. Generally, as sunlight intensity increases, so does photosynthesis. However, for each plant species, there is a maximum level of light intensity above which photosynthesis does not increase. Many garden crops, such as tomatoes, respond best to maximum sunlight.
